Hi, can someone tell me what the parking situation throughout metro-north stations in southern Westchester county is - generally speaking, from about Kathona down. I found the mta.info site and it lists costs for parking but it doesn't say anything with regards to availability. What looks like an hour and half commute gets much longer when you have to wait for a bus or look for parking.

Generally speaking, parking at the Metro North stations is by residential permit only. Some stations have a waiting list as well. Others like the White Plains station have early bird parking for non-residents but spots there are gone by 6.00 AM.

However I don't know how things are nowadays due to the fact that many people have lost their jobs since September and the morning trains seem less packed than before.

Many stations are managed by the local town, so it can be a hassle to get a non-resident permit. You can check the waiting lists with the town, but if you want to find out about immediate access, check with Allright Parking, (888) 682-PARK, that manages several lots for MetroNorth as it might be easier to get a permit from them, especially if you have some station flexibility.
